Minnesota House

In the 2022 Minnesota House race, Angie Craig (D) won by about 5 points.

Who won the 2022 Minnesota House race?

Angie Craig (D) won, by about 5.2 points (D+5.2).

When was the 2022 Minnesota House election held?

It was held in November 2022.
